Product snapshot
Queen Jax Ginger Hard Candy is sold in a 2-pound bulk bag, offering a value-focused option for ginger lovers. The product lists gluten-free status on its listing and uses cane sugar as a base, with real ginger flavor noted, aiming to provide a hard candy that can help with nausea relief while remaining gluten-free. Some sources suggest that individual candies are wrapped, which can aid portion control and freshness.
Gluten safety and certifications
The listing carries a gluten-free label, indicating the product is gluten-free per the listing. However, there is no explicit third-party gluten-free certification (such as GFCO/NSF) shown in the supplied evidence. Cross-contact and facility details are not provided in the available information.
Taste, texture, and usage
The product is described as having real-ginger flavor with a mildly spicy profile, and buyers note natural flavors and colors in some reviews. As a bulk hard candy, it can be enjoyed as a quick ginger-fueled snack or as a soothing option for stomach discomfort. Taste and spice levels may vary by palate, with some reviewers noting a noticeable kick and others finding it milder.
Value, suitability, and practical use
At $9.99 for 32 oz, the price equates to roughly $0.31 per ounce, offering bulk value relative to typical single-serve candies. Best for nausea relief or stomach comfort, bulk gluten-free candy needs, or travel-friendly snacking. It may not be ideal for shoppers seeking certified gluten-free products, a full explicit ingredient list, or cross-contact/facility disclosures.
